Output 86514000a7bd91edc040a15104ec8fc7b5391716226fe7d5c26409bf03ba0212:3

value
2550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 010185dc2ee00ac2b0cdd8f597f638558f6b172d OP_EQUAL
address
31nLRYjQNekajgysaXjdy1QQNg7ZdRxWAP
transaction
86514000a7bd91edc040a15104ec8fc7b5391716226fe7d5c26409bf03ba0212
spent
true